Output 6ab279a1b3b81af88d244cf94ad02a79f90a65b1f27b841ae20d950d1ca74326:2

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 559b2f278f5f72a167d95d87278a073ef790bbde OP_EQUAL
address
39VfGEfWX4SaPU16wjqiPvNgx8iKSktGte
transaction
6ab279a1b3b81af88d244cf94ad02a79f90a65b1f27b841ae20d950d1ca74326
spent
true